My creative process follows a somewhat conventional path. Initially, I let ideas bounce around in my mind, honing in on one that resonates. Occasionally, I draw inspiration from the works of esteemed artists like Yayoi Kusama, known for her innovative fusion of geometric patterns and natural environments. Once I’ve settled on a compelling concept, I ask myself probing questions: “What message do I wish to convey? Will this be a standalone piece, or should I expand it into a series?” Armed with clarity, I gather my materials and begin the transformative journey of bringing the images from my mind into tangible form. Finally, as I near completion, I open myself to feedback from others, selectively incorporating suggestions into my work while maintaining the integrity of my vision. As a 3D animator and illustrator, I bring a diverse array of skills and experiences to the creative table. Through my art, I endeavor to craft captivating visual narratives that transport viewers to distant realms and ignite their imaginations.
In my role as a 3D animator, I am tasked with breathing life into visual concepts for various projects. This demands a blend of technical prowess and creative flair as I translate the vision of directors or creative teams into immersive three-dimensional representations. Proficient in software tools like Autodesk Maya and Blender, I am adept at creating dynamic animations that captivate audiences and enhance storytelling.

My favorite spot in the city is the vibrant Chelsea area of New York. Nestled within its bustling streets lies a gem that never fails to captivate me: the Chelsea Market. Stepping into this vintage-looking, artsy market feels like entering a portal to a bygone era, where creativity thrives in every corner. From quaint arts and crafts stalls to gourmet food vendors, the market buzzes with an eclectic energy that is both invigorating and inspiring.
Adjacent to the market stands the Whitney Museum of American Art, a beacon of creativity and innovation. With its thought-provoking exhibitions and diverse collections, the museum offers a window into the rich tapestry of American artistic expression.
But perhaps what I love most about the Chelsea area is its proximity to the enchanting Little Island. Tucked away along the Hudson River, this whimsical oasis invites visitors to escape the hustle and bustle of city life and immerse themselves in nature’s embrace. Strolling along its winding pathways, surrounded by lush greenery and panoramic views of the city skyline, is a tranquil experience like no other.
And what better way to conclude a day of exploration than with a sweet treat? Just a stone’s throw away from Little Island lies Aubi and Ramsa, an alcohol-infused ice cream bar that serves up delectable frozen delights with a twist. Indulging in a scoop of their signature flavors while basking in the serene beauty of Little Island is the perfect finale to a day spent indulging in art, culture, and culinary delights in the heart of Chelsea.
